Kraft announced a limited-edition ranch dressing travel kit that meets TSA carry-on rules. The kit follows viral videos of international soccer fans trying the condiment.
benzinga.comKraft announced plans to release a limited-edition "Kraft TSA-Compliant Ranch" kit for air travelers. The kit includes a clear quart-sized bag approved by the Transportation Security Administration, multiple ranch dressing packets equivalent to more than one standard bottle, and a luggage tag shaped like a ranch bottle.
The product responds to videos posted in recent weeks showing international soccer fans sampling ranch dressing. Those clips circulated widely online.
The Transportation Security Administration posted on Instagram that ranch dressing counts as a liquid under carry-on rules. The agency wrote, "One World. One Ranch," and reminded travelers that oversized containers must meet the 3-1-1 liquid limit. Kraft stated that further details and release timing will appear on the @KraftSauces Instagram account.
